RED ROCK M is a Texas oil lease in Reeves County, Railroad Commission district 08, operated by Centennial Resource Prod, LLC. It has 1 wellbore on file with the Commission. Reported production runs from April 2019 to August 2026, totalling 329,602 barrels. The lease is currently producing. Fitting a decline curve to that history and pricing the remaining production at today's forward curve values the whole lease — a 100% undivided interest — at about $3.7M, with roughly $913K expected over the next twelve months. An individual royalty owner receives their own decimal interest times that figure. Over the last twelve months on file it averaged 1,009 barrels a month. Its strongest month on the record we hold was May 2019, at 61,348 barrels. In our own backtest, leases producing at this rate are forecast to within about 17% of what they went on to produce, and that measured error is the range shown on the page rather than a confidence of our own devising.

- How much is RED ROCK M worth?
- The remaining production from RED ROCK M is estimated to be worth about $3.7M in total as of 27 August 2026, within a range of $3.1M to $4.3M. That figure is the whole lease, undivided — not any one owner's share. A royalty interest in RED ROCK M is a fraction of it. The estimate fits an Arps decline curve to the production RED ROCK M has already reported, prices the remaining production at the current forward strip, and discounts it at 12% a year. The figure shown for RED ROCK M is an estimate of value, not an offer and not an appraisal.
